2024年11月如何在Linux下使用网页编辑器CKEditor(3)

发布时间:

  ⑴//字体默认大小 plugins/font/plugin.js

  ⑵config.fontSize_defaultLabel = ’px‘;

  ⑶//字体编辑时可选的字体大小 plugins/font/plugin.js

  ⑷config.fontSize_sizes =’/px;/px;/px;/px;/px;/px;/px;/px;/px;/px;/px;/px;/px;/px;/px;/px‘

  ⑸//设置字体大小时 使用的式样 plugins/font/plugin.js

  ⑹config.fontSize_style = {

  ⑺element : ’span‘,

  ⑻styles : { ’font-size‘ : ’#(size‘ },

  ⑼overrides : [ { element : ’font‘, attributes : { ’size‘ : null } } ]

  ⑽//是否强制复制来的内容去除格式 plugins/pastetext/plugin.js

  ⑾config.forcePasteAsPlainText =false //不去除

  ⑿//是否强制用“&”来代替“&”plugins/htmldataprocessor/plugin.js

  ⒀config.forceSimpleAmpersand = false;

  ⒁//对address标签进行格式化 plugins/format/plugin.js

  ⒂config.format_address = { element : ’address‘, attributes : { class : ’styledAddress‘ } };

  ⒃//对DIV标签自动进行格式化 plugins/format/plugin.js

  ⒄config.format_div = { element : ’div‘, attributes : { class : ’normalDiv‘ } };

  ⒅//对H标签自动进行格式化 plugins/format/plugin.js

  ⒆config.format_h = { element : ’h‘, attributes : { class : ’contentTitle‘ } };

  ⒇//对H标签自动进行格式化 plugins/format/plugin.js

  ⒈config.format_h = { element : ’h‘, attributes : { class : ’contentTitle‘ } };

  ⒉//对H标签自动进行格式化 plugins/format/plugin.js

  ⒊config.format_h = { element : ’h‘, attributes : { class : ’contentTitle‘ } };

  ⒋//对H标签自动进行格式化 plugins/format/plugin.js

  ⒌config.format_h = { element : ’h‘, attributes : { class : ’contentTitle‘ } };

  ⒍//对H标签自动进行格式化 plugins/format/plugin.js

  ⒎config.format_h = { element : ’h‘, attributes : { class : ’contentTitle‘ } };

  ⒏//对H标签自动进行格式化 plugins/format/plugin.js

  ⒐config.format_h = { element : ’h‘, attributes : { class : ’contentTitle‘ } };

  ⒑//对P标签自动进行格式化 plugins/format/plugin.js

  ⒒config.format_p = { element : ’p‘, attributes : { class : ’normalPara‘ } };

  ⒓//对PRE标签自动进行格式化 plugins/format/plugin.js

  ⒔config.format_pre = { element : ’pre‘, attributes : { class : ’code‘ } };

  ⒕//用分号分隔的标签名字 在工具栏上显示 plugins/format/plugin.js

  ⒖config.format_tags = ’p;h;h;h;h;h;h;pre;address;div‘;

  ⒗//是否使用完整的html编辑模式 如使用,其源码将包含:《html》《body》《/body》《/html》等标签

  ⒘config.fullPage = false;

  ⒙//是否忽略段落中的空字符 若不忽略 则字符将以“”表示 plugins/wysiwygarea/plugin.js

  ⒚config.ignoreEmptyParagraph = true;

  ⒛//在清除图片属性框中的链接属性时 是否同时清除两边的《a》标签 plugins/image/plugin.js

  ①config.image_removeLinkByEmptyURL = true;

  ②//一组用逗号分隔的标签名称,显示在左下角的层次嵌套中 plugins/menu/plugin.js.

  ③config.menu_groups =’clipboard,form,tablecell,tablecellproperties,tablerow,tablecolumn,table,anchor,link,image,flash,checkbox,radio,textfield,hiddenfield,imagebutton,button,select,textarea‘;

  ④//显示子菜单时的延迟,单位:ms plugins/menu/plugin.js

  ⑤config.menu_subMenuDelay = ;

  ⑥//当执行“新建”命令时,编辑器中的内容 plugins/newpage/plugin.js

  ⑦config.newpage_html = ’‘;

  ⑧//当从word里复制文字进来时,是否进行文字的格式化去除 plugins/pastefromword/plugin.js

  ⑨config.pasteFromWordIgnoreFontFace = true; //默认为忽略格式

  ⑩//是否使用《h》《h》等标签修饰或者代替从word文档中粘贴过来的内容 plugins/pastefromword/plugin.js

  Ⅰconfig.pasteFromWordKeepsStructure = false;

  Ⅱ//从word中粘贴内容时是否移除格式 plugins/pastefromword/plugin.js

  Ⅲconfig.pasteFromWordRemoveStyle = false;

  Ⅳ//对应后台语言的类型来对输出的HTML内容进行格式化,默认为空

  Ⅴconfig.protectedSource.push( /《?[sS]*??》/g ; // PHP Code

  Ⅵconfig.protectedSource.push( //g ; // ASP Code

  Ⅶconfig.protectedSource.push( /(]+》[s|S]*?《/asp:[^》]+》|(]+/》/gi ; // ASP. Code

  Ⅷ//当输入:shift+Enter时插入的标签

  Ⅸconfig.shiftEnterMode = CKEDITOR.ENTER_P; //可选:CKEDITOR.ENTER_BR或CKEDITOR.ENTER_DIV

  Ⅹ//可选的表情替代字符 plugins/smiley/plugin.js.

  ㈠config.smiley_descriptions = [

  ㈡’:‘, ’:(‘, ’;‘, ’:D‘, ’:/‘, ’:P‘,

  ㈢’‘, ’‘, ’‘, ’‘, ’‘, ’‘,

  ㈣’‘, ’;(‘, ’‘, ’‘, ’‘, ’‘,

  ㈤’‘, ’:kiss‘, ’‘ ];